The NFL's 2026 schedule is here, and it's packed with primetime appearances from former Florida Gators. From the roar of The Swamp to the national stage, these players are ready to shine under the brightest lights.
Leading the charge is rookie defensive lineman Caleb Banks, a first-round pick who's already making waves. His Minnesota Vikings snagged four primetime games, including a Sunday Night Football clash with the Detroit Lions in Week 15 and a Thursday Night Football matchup against the New England Patriots in Week 14. With Banks expected to see significant snaps right away, fans will get an early look at his impact on the big stage.
Not to be outdone, veteran tight end Kyle Pitts and the Atlanta Falcons are set for a marquee season. Highlights include a Week 9 trip to Madrid, Spain, to face the Cincinnati Bengals, and a Week 3 Thursday Night Football showdown with the Green Bay Packers. Pitts' athleticism will be on full display for a global audience.
Staying in the NFC South, former Gators linebacker Alex Anzalone and the Tampa Bay Buccaneers have three primetime games lined up. The schedule features a road trip to AT&T Stadium to take on the Dallas Cowboys and a Sunday Night Football contest against the Chicago Bears in the Windy City.
The holiday slate is also stacked with Gators alumni. The Vikings' game in Mexico City against the San Francisco 49ers will feature both Banks and wide receiver Ricky Pearsall. On Christmas Day, Van Jefferson and the Los Angeles Rams will battle the Seattle Seahawks. And for Thanksgiving, keep an eye on C.J. Gardner-Johnson and the Buffalo Bills as they take on the Kansas City Chiefs in one of the league's biggest traditions.
